Crack-tip Caustics at a bi-Material Interface
Authors:G.A. Papadopoulos
Affiliation:(1) Department of Engineering Science, Section of Mechanics, National Technical University of Athens, GR-15773 Zographou, Athens, Greece
Abstract:The size and the shape of crack-tip caustics, at a bi-material interface, under static load, are studied. When the crack-tip, which is perpendicular to interface, is at the interface of the bi-material, the caustic depends on the properties of the two materials. Thus, the caustic is divided into two branches. The size of the two branches of the caustic mainly depends on the elastic modulus and Poisson's ratios of the two materials.
